Asi poznáte https a http časti adresy URL. Je to prvá časť adresy URL pred FQDN, ako napríklad https://www.lifewire.com. Pravdepodobne ste si všimli, že niektoré webové stránky používajú HTTPS, zatiaľ čo iné používajú
HTTP a HTTPS sú zodpovedné za poskytovanie kanála, cez ktorý sa môžu prenášať údaje medzi vaším zariadením a webovým serverom, aby sa mohli vykonávať bežné funkcie prehliadania webu.
Rozdiel medzi HTTP a HTTPS je s na konci toho druhého. Avšak aj keď ich odlišuje iba jedno písmeno, svedčí to o obrovskom rozdiele v tom, ako v jadre fungujú. Stručne povedané, HTTPS je bezpečnejšie a malo by sa používať vždy, keď je potrebné preniesť zabezpečené údaje, ako v prípade prihlásenia sa na webovú stránku vašej banky, písania e-mailov, odosielania súborov atď.
Čo teda znamenajú HTTPS a HTTP? Sú naozaj také odlišné? Pokračujte v čítaní, aby ste sa dozvedeli viac o týchto konceptoch vrátane toho, akú úlohu zohrávajú pri používaní webu a prečo je jeden oveľa lepší ako druhý.
Čo znamená
HTTP je skratka pre HyperText Transfer Protocol a je to sieťový protokol používaný World Wide Web, ktorý vám umožňuje otvárať odkazy na webové stránky a prechádzať z jednej stránky na druhú vo vyhľadávačoch a iných webových lokalitách.
Inými slovami, HTTP poskytuje cestu na komunikáciu s webovým serverom. Keď otvoríte webovú stránku, ktorá používa HTTP, váš webový prehliadač použije HyperText Transfer Protocol (cez port 80) na vyžiadanie stránky z webového servera. Keď server prijme a prijme požiadavku, použije rovnaký protokol na odoslanie stránky späť k vám.
Tento protokol je základom pre veľké, multifunkčné systémy s viacerými vstupmi, ako je web. Web, ako ho poznáme, by bez tohto základného kameňa komunikačných procesov nefungoval, pretože odkazy sa pri správnom fungovaní spoliehajú na
Avšak HTTP odosiela a prijíma údaje vo forme obyčajného textu. To znamená, že keď ste na webovej stránke, ktorá používa HTTP, každý, kto vás v sieti počúva, môže vidieť všetko, čo sa komunikuje medzi vaším prehliadačom a serverom. To zahŕňa heslá, správy, súbory atď.
HTTP popisuje, ako sa údaje prenášajú, nie ako sa zobrazujú vo webovom prehliadači. HTML je zodpovedné za to, ako sú webové stránky naformátované a zobrazené v prehliadači.
Čo znamená
HTTPS je veľmi podobný HTTP, s hlavným rozdielom, že je bezpečný, čo znamená s na konci
HyperText Transfer Protocol Secure používa protokol nazývaný SSL (Secure Sockets Layer) alebo TLS (Transport Layer Security), ktorý v podstate zabalí údaje medzi vaším prehliadačom a serverom do bezpečného, šifrovaného tunela cez port 443. na rozdiel od HTTP je pre používateľov na sledovanie paketov oveľa ťažšie ich dešifrovať.
TLS je nástupcom SSL, ale stále môžete počuť, že HTTPS sa označuje ako HTTP cez SSL.
TLS a SSL sú užitočné najmä pri nakupovaní online, aby boli finančné údaje v bezpečí, no používajú sa aj na všetkých webových stránkach, ktoré vyžadujú citlivé údaje (napr. heslá, osobné informácie, platobné údaje).
Ďalšou výhodou HTTPS cez HTTP je, že je oveľa rýchlejší, čo znamená, že sa webové stránky načítavajú rýchlejšie cez HTTPS. Dôvodom je to, že HTTPS sa už chápe ako bezpečný, takže sa nemusí vykonávať žiadne skenovanie ani filtrovanie údajov, čo vedie k menšiemu počtu prenášaných údajov a v konečnom dôsledku k rýchlejším prenosovým časom.
Ak chcete zistiť, o koľko rýchlejší je zabezpečený protokol oproti nešifrovanému, použite tento test HTTP vs. HTTPS. V našich testoch HTTPS trvalo fungovalo o 60 až 80 percent rýchlejšie.
Najjednoduchší spôsob, ako zistiť, či webová stránka, na ktorej sa nachádzate, používa protokol HTTPS, je vyhľadať https v adrese URL. Väčšina prehliadačov umiestňuje naľavo od adresy URL aj ikonu zámku, ktorá označuje, že pripojenie je zabezpečené.
HTTPS nechráni všetko
Je dôležité používať HTTPS vždy, keď je to možné, a pre vlastníkov webových stránok implementovať HTTPS, online bezpečnosť znamená oveľa viac, než len vybrať si zabezpečenú webovú stránku pred nezabezpečenou.
HTTPS napríklad veľmi nepomáha v prípadoch phishingu, keď vás oklamú zadaním hesla do falošného prihlasovacieho formulára. Samotná stránka môže veľmi dobre používať HTTPS, ale ak na jej prijímacom konci je niekto, kto zhromažďuje vaše používateľské informácie, zabezpečený protokol bol len tunel, ktorý na to použili.
Pomocou pripojenia HTTPS si tiež môžete stiahnuť škodlivé súbory. Opäť platí, že protokol pripojenia používaný na komunikáciu s webovým serverom vôbec nehovorí o údajoch, ktoré prenáša. Malvér môžete sťahovať celý deň cez zabezpečený kanál; HTTPS to nezastaví.
Ešte niečo, čo by ste si mali pamätať na webovú bezpečnosť z hľadiska HTTPS a HTTP, je to, že sieťový protokol vás nechráni pred hackovaním alebo šmírovaním cez rameno. Akokoľvek sa to môže zdať samozrejmé, stále si musíte vytvoriť silné heslá pre svoje účty – tie, ktoré je ťažké uhádnuť – a odhlásiť sa, keď skončíte s online účtom (najmä ak ste na verejnom počítači).
FAQ
Čo je HTTPS proxy?
Proxy HTTP, známy aj ako webový proxy, je spôsob, ako skryť vašu IP adresu pred webovými stránkami, ktoré navštívite. Ak ste na webovej stránke a používate webový proxy server, stránka môže vidieť IP adresu pristupujúcu na jej server, ale nie je to vaša adresa, ktorú vidí. Webová prevádzka medzi vaším počítačom a serverom prechádza najskôr cez proxy server, takže webová lokalita vidí IP adresu proxy, nie vašu.
Ako vytvorím webovú stránku
Ak chcete na svojom webe povoliť protokol HTTPS, najprv sa uistite, že váš web má statickú adresu IP. Potom si budete musieť kúpiť certifikát SSL od dôveryhodnej certifikačnej autority (CA) a nainštalovať certifikát SSL na server vášho webového hostiteľa. Pravdepodobne budete musieť zmeniť odkazy, ktoré smerujú na váš web, aby zohľadňovali HTTPS vo vašej adrese URL.
Aký port je
HTTPS je na porte 443. Zatiaľ čo väčšina webových stránok pracuje s HTTPS cez port 443, sú chvíle, kedy port 443 nie je dostupný. V týchto prípadoch bude web dostupný cez HTTPS na porte 80, čo je obvyklý port pre